FAQ: Why is the audit-log viewer empty before release? — The Ledgerpane viewer reads from the frozen snapshot store, not live events. During a release window, Trowbridge ops seals the snapshot vault to prevent writes, so entries won't appear until it's reopened. Do not ship without verifying the last snapshot timestamp. Reopening requires a quorum of two release managers and entry of the recovery passphrase below.

vault phrase of tawef-hahof = ulaath-ralael

### Step 4: Configure the gateway secrets

The Furrowlink telemetry gateway authenticates to the Haybarn ingestion cluster using a shared token rotated quarterly. For review purposes, note that the token is never baked into the container image; it is injected at deploy time via an env file mounted read-only at `/etc/furrowlink/.env`. File permissions must be 0600, owned by the `furrowlink` service account. The env file must contain the following line.

secret setting of tajof-bahif: COURIER_KEY3=65d

[ ] Pool car keys — Visiting contractors must collect pool car keys from the grey key cabinet beside the loading bay office at Holt & Marrin's Westfield depot. Sign the key log fully, including return time, before taking any fob. The cabinet's keypad requires the contractor door-pass code shown below.

badge for tajeg-kagap: bdg-EWZTJN-83588199